What were three reasons for growing dissatisfaction with the british government?

The reasons were: The Townshend Act consists of several Acts implemented to get revenue as payment for salaries. It required heavy taxation on imported goods that caused dissatisfaction. Military force was also used to enforce this. Lastly, when the British had problems on compliance with colonized countries
